    It's easy for the Philadelphia Eagles to think ahead on their schedule.

    After defeating the Green Bay Packers by a 34-29 margin Friday night, the Birds are preparing for a Monday Night Football contest against the Atlanta Falcons.

    A matchup at Lincoln Financial Field should excite many fans, but it isn't rare for the team to look ahead to other matchups on the schedule. Especially when they are on the road for the entire month of October with just one home game.

    Eagles head coach Nick Sirianni has made it clear, though, that the team won't be looking ahead.

    “I showed a schedule today of what the schedule is and I blurred it out because nothing else matters," Sirianni said. "Who we played last week doesn't matter. Who we play next week doesn't matter. Who we play in November doesn't matter. All that matters is our preparation for today for the Atlanta Falcons.”

    After dropping six of their final seven games to end the 2023 season, it's not outlandish to think about why the Eagles are looking ahead to the remainder of their season.

    It just won't be the way the team operates under Sirianni.

    At least not right now.
